ALERT: EchoDocent audio-guide app — playback token service error rate above 5% for 10 minutes. Visitors at the Varnholt Museum cannot start new tours; in-progress tracks unaffected. Likely causes: token-signing cert rotation gone wrong, or cache stampede after the hourly purge. Check the signer pod logs first, then cache hit ratios. Mitigation: flip the guide app to offline bundle mode via the ops flag — this is safe and reversible. Escalate to the mobile platform rotation if errors persist past 30 minutes. Runbook is on the page below.

operations page: https://confluence.zemvarlabs.internal/projects/display/browse/display/8963

Ticket: snapcrop CLI chokes on batches over ~10k images. Root cause is fun: we glob everything into memory to sort by mtime before resizing, so big directories eat the heap. Future maintainers, please don't "fix" this by raising the memory limit again — switch to a streaming iterator. Repro: point it at a folder of 15k JPEGs with --fit 800. Crash is deterministic on the build referenced below.

build token for tajeg-bajep: htk14_409ba9df6b8acb

## Tuning

The receipt mailer (Almsgate) batches donation receipts and sends through the Thornquay relay. On-call: if the queue backs up, resist the urge to crank batch size — the relay rate-limits per connection, and bigger batches just mean bigger retries. Scale worker count first, then shorten the flush interval. Dedupe window must stay longer than the retry horizon or donors get duplicate receipts, which generates tickets. All knobs live in one place and are read at worker start. Current production values follow.

tuning table, kajop-yafof:
QUOTAS = {
    "wenath": 10,
    "ulaael": 5,
}

## Inventory Write-Down — Managers Only

Board summary: Q2 write-down of obsolete Fenwick-line stock at the Dray Hollow warehouse totals roughly 4% of book inventory. Root cause: over-ordering ahead of the cancelled Tollery contract. Actions: disposal via salvage channels, tightened reorder thresholds, monthly aging reviews. No restatement needed per our auditors at Calloway & Birse. Branch-level counts complete except Marnfield, due next week. Do not circulate beyond this page. The strategic rationale is noted directly below.

management briefing: Headcount on the Silok team goes from 44 to 77 by the end of May. Gross margin on Silok came in at 63 percent against a plan of 30 percent.